
About me
Luísa holds a degree in Agricultural Engineering from the University of Algarve, where she also completed a Master’s in Sustainable Agriculture and a PhD in Agricultural and Environmental Sciences. Her research has focused on composting and the application of organic composts in agriculture, both as fertilizers and as tools for controlling soil-borne diseases. She has also explored the use of algae in agricultural soils, particularly as biostimulants and biopesticides. More recently, her work has centered on the recovery and conservation of agricultural soils through the application of organic matter, including mulching, biochar, and organic compost. Improving soil properties has been a central theme throughout her career, reflecting her commitment to sustainable agricultural practices and environmental stewardship.
